Your Ultimate Guide To The Wonderful Two Jack Lakeside Campground
Sometimes the best camping trips can happen super close to home. That was the case with my trip to the Two Jack Lakeside Campground in Banff. Smoke from BC caused […]
Your Ultimate Guide To The Wonderful Two Jack Lakeside Campground Read More »